孕激素受体(PR)靶向的18F标记探针的设计、合成及初步生物评价研究
Design, synthesis and preliminary bio-evaluation of progestrone receptor targeting probes for breast cancer imaging with PET
Abstract
乳腺癌是严重威胁女性健康的疾病,它的早期诊断能够有效的降低病人的死亡率。孕激素受体属于核受体超家族,有PRA和PRB两种亚型,在调节和控制卵巢,子宫和乳腺的功能方面有重要作用。研究表明,在雌激素受体阳性(ER+)的乳腺癌病人中,PR的表达与否不会对病人接受他莫西芬治疗的疗效产生影响。但是在雌激素受体表达阴性(ER-)的乳腺癌病人中,病人接受他莫西芬治疗的疗效依赖于PR的表达。因此,监测PR的表达对乳腺癌的早期诊断和ER-/PR+病人的治疗都是很重要的。PET的灵敏度高,空间分辨率好,安全性也较好,PET探针的核素用量很少,且半衰期短,在体内存在时间短,短时间内能重复使用。因此,在乳腺癌尚未出现... Early diagnosis of breast cancer, which seriously endangers the women all over the world, could effectively promote the curative effect and reduce the mortality rate. Progesterone receptor (PR) is a member of the nuclear receptor superfamily with two subtypes named PRA and PRB, and plays key roles in mediating and regulating the function of ovary, uterus and mammary gland.
